How can I help my toddler adjust to being read to?
Encouraging a love for books is a gradual process that can begin as early as 3 months. Even if your toddler doesn't sit still or listen intently at first, continue reading consistently—language exposure and the routine matter more than the story itself. Try reading during quiet moments like first thing in the morning or just before bedtime. If they play while you read or try to flip the pages, simply go with the flow, read the page they land on, or offer them their own book to hold while you read to them. Over time, it will become a natural, comforting part of their day.
